Quick resume
You are Yomi, an ancient fox spirit. Your dungeon has been stolen from you while you have been sealed away in a deep sleep. Capture monster girls, collect loot, explore the dungeon's depths and reclaim what is yours in this first-person RPG dungeon crawler.

Pros
- Engaging dungeon crawler gameplay with turn-based combat
- Large variety of collectible monster girls and cg artwork
- Strong fantasy and yuri themes with character interactions
- Good soundtrack and art quality
- Long playtime with side quests and secrets
Cons
- Repetitive grinding can be tedious
- Limited skill and equipment customization
- No multiplayer or social features
- Steam version censored; requires patch for full content
- Some achievements are bugged or missable
